No Stopping or Standing will be allowed at the following locations on Saturday, August 29, 2009, beginning at 12:01 AM. The temporary parking restrictions will be in effect for the funeral of Massachusetts Senator Edward Kennedy. To accommodate the public safety plan, if necessary, law enforcement agencies may add further restrictions as late as Saturday morning. Please park accordingly as it will be necessary to ticket and tow vehicles parked in violation.
